About Redwood Materials Redwood is localizing a global battery supply chain that seamlessly integrates recovery, reuse, and recycling - keeping critical minerals in circulation and driving the energy transition. Founded in 2017, we're delivering low-cost and large-scale energy storage and producing battery materials in the U.S. for the first time, all from batteries we already have. Senior Manager Construction, Self Perform Electrical The Sr. Manager Construction, Self Perform manages the electrical self-perform teams. This responsibility is in tandem with working closely with members of the project management, infrastructure engineering, project controls, procurement, maintenance, and operations departments from preconstruction through completion and start of production. The Sr. Construction Manager oversees all self-perform work in Nevada for electrical teams. This oversight and management includes scheduling of self-perform teams, material and equipment procurement, utility, structure, and vendor tool installations, resolving day to day construction issues, performing day to day inspections to ensure compliance with plans and specifications while tracking project schedule and budget. The Sr. Construction Manager is also responsible for coordinating permanent equipment/materials, construction equipment, and other construction activities to meet or exceed construction schedule deadlines. The role also entails management of existing plant modifications and scope additions under a shutdown schedule environment. This role manages a team of Superintendents, mechanical, and electrical tradesmen. Experience with managing multiple field crews for both electrical and process piping scopes is imperative. Extensive experience with industrial and commercial MEP (Mechanical, Electrical, Plumbing) systems is also required.
